Solving the problem of blocked international credit cards

One major hurdle I encountered when shopping at certain US stores like Nike, Sephora, or even some high-end boutiques is that they often block international credit cards. It is incredibly frustrating to find the perfect item, only to have my order cancelled because my payment method or my shipping address was flagged. Many US retailers are programmed to decline orders that are sent to known forwarders or those using non-US billing addresses.

I found a solution for this through comGateway's "BuyForMe" service. Instead of me trying to force my payment through, I simply tell them what I want to buy. They use a US domestic credit card to purchase the item on my behalf. This is the safest way to guarantee my order doesn't get cancelled by the store's security filters. For anyone in China trying to buy from stores that are notoriously difficult with international payments, this service is a lifesaver.
